Durham Collapse At Headingley Seals Relegation To Division Two
Durham Had Their Destiny In Their Own Hands But Fell Apart In Dramatic Fashion At Headingley, Condemning Themselves To Division Two Cricket Next Season.
A Golden Chance Wasted
The Equation Couldn’t Have Been Simpler: Bat Out The Day, And Durham Would Survive. With Hampshire’s Defeat To Surrey Securing Yorkshire’s Safety, Durham Needed Just A Draw To Guarantee Their Own Division One Status.
Instead, They Crumbled From 29-1 To 85 All Out Inside 45 Overs. George Hill (4-14) And Dom Bess (4-22) Tore Through Their Batting Line-Up As Yorkshire Romped To An Innings-And-44-Run Victory.
Raine’s Heroics In Vain
Ben Raine Did Everything He Could To Save Durham. He Took 5-76 In Yorkshire’s First Innings And Scored A Century Earlier In The Match — Becoming Only The Fifth Durham Player To Achieve The Feat Of A Ton And A Five-For In The Same Game.
But Even His Heroics Couldn’t Save His Side Once The Collapse Began. The Last Nine Wickets Fell For Just 56 Runs In An Afternoon Of Chaos.
Coaches React
Head Coach Ryan Campbell Didn’t Hold Back: “It’s Just A Total Capitulation. We Were Handed A Lifeline And We Didn’t Take It. This Will Go Down In Durham Folklore As A Day To Hang Our Heads In Shame.”
Yorkshire’s Anthony McGrath, Meanwhile, Praised His Bowlers: “The Pitch Was Flat, But Our Lads Showed Spirit And Didn’t Let Durham Settle. To End The Season With A Win At Headingley And Secure Division One Status Is A Huge Positive.”
The Aftermath
Durham’s Sixth Defeat Of The Season Sees Them Join Worcestershire In Division Two, A Bitter Pill To Swallow After Coming So Close To Survival. Their Collapse Will Be Remembered For Years To Come — A Cruel Reminder That In Cricket, Pressure Can Crack Even The Strongest Resolve.
